摘要

AIM: To examine the effect of prostaglandin E2 (PGE2) on the expression of vascular endothelial growth factor (VEGF) mRNA in the human hepatocellular carcinoma (HCC) HepG2 cells and the possible involvement of c-fos protein in this process.METHODS: Human HCC HepG2 cells were divided into three groups treated respectively with PGE2, a combination of PGE2 and c-fos antisense oligodeoxynucleotide (ASO), and PGE2 plus c-fos sense oligodeoxynucleotide (SO). The expression of VEGF mRNA in HepG2 cells after different treatments was detected by reverse transcriptase-polymerase chain reaction (RT-PCR). The relative expression level of VEGF mRNA in HepG2 cells in each group was measured.RESULTS: Administration of PGE2 resulted in an increased expression of c-fos and VEGF mRNA in HepG2 cells. The relative expression level of c-fos mRNA reached the peak at 3 h (68.44.7%) after PGE2 treatment, which was significantly higher than that at 0 h (20.6±1.7%, P<0.01). Whereas, the highest expression level of VEGF mRNA was observed at 6 h (100.5±6.1%) after PGE2treatment, which was significantly higher than that at 0 h (33.2±2.4%, P<0.01). C-fos ASO significantly reduced PGE2-induced VEGF mRNA expression in HepG2 cells.CONCLUSION: PGE2 increases the expression and secretion of VEGF in HCC cells by activating the transcription factor c-fos, promotes the angiogenesis of HCC and plays an important role in the pathogenesis of liver cancer.
机译:目的:探讨前列腺素E2(PGE2)对人肝癌(HCC)HepG2细胞中血管内皮生长因子(VEGF)mRNA表达的影响以及c-fos蛋白可能参与该过程的方法。将HCC HepG2细胞分为三组,分别用PGE2,PGE2和c-fos反义寡聚脱氧核苷酸(ASO)以及PGE2加c-fos有义寡聚脱氧核苷酸(SO)组合处理。通过逆转录聚合酶链反应(RT-PCR)检测不同处理后HepG2细胞中VEGF mRNA的表达。测定各组HepG2细胞中VEGF mRNA的相对表达水平。结果:施用PGE2导致HepG2细胞中c-fos和VEGF mRNA的表达增加。 PGE2处理后3 h c-fos mRNA的相对表达水平达到峰值(68.44.7%),显着高于0 h(20.6±1.7%,P <0.01)。而在PGE2处理后6 h,VEGF mRNA的表达最高(100.5±6.1%),显着高于0 h(33.2±2.4%,P <0.01)。结论:PGE2通过激活转录因子c-fos提高肝癌细胞中VEGF的表达和分泌,促进肝癌血管生成,在肝癌中起重要作用。肝癌的发病机理。
